Coverdell Education Savings Accounts

WebWhat Expenses Qualify. Here are the qualifying education expenses that will permit you to take tax-free withdrawals from a Coverdell account: College expenses. Tuition, fees, books, supplies and equipment required for enrollment or attendance of the designated beneficiary at an eligible educational institution. Room and board. WebSep 29, 2024 · What Is a Coverdell ESA? A Coverdell ESA allows up to $2,000 per child per year in after-tax contributions to be made in a child’s name. These non-deductible … WebFeb 16, 2024 · Like 529 plans, Coverdell ESAs provide for tax-free distributions to pay for qualified education expenses. However, Coverdell ESAs have a broader list of qualified expenses than 529 plans and fewer …

WebThe Coverdell Education Savings Account was originally called the Education IRA when it was first introduced in 1997.
